Maximilian Michels commented on BEAM-6289:
------------------------------------------

{quote} The issue was first detected on a remote Flink cluster - I will recheck 
it with this demo code - could this then be some other issue then?{quote}

Thanks. Keep in mind that you will still see the error message but the job 
should start to run anyways on the remote cluster. Just the client connection 
fails with the timeout being set to 10 seconds.

{quote}
And can you please tell me what the akka.ask.timeout value which is currently 
being used? Is it very short? Because this entire code fail within a few 
seconds - well below 10 seconds - so it's not that long - is it?
{quote}

It is 10 seconds. In my test setup, the job submission process exceeds 10 
seconds.

> Can't make a simple join on two Cassandra tables when using FlinkRunner.
> The same code works with a DirectRunner fails when used with FlinkRunner 
> giving these (as well as many other) errors:
> {code:java}
> Caused by: akka.pattern.AskTimeoutException: Ask timed out on 
> [Actor[akka://flink/user/dispatchere1f5abe7-6299-43ea-9182-24a2193e078f#-1757043920]]
>  after [10000 ms]. Sender[null] sent message of type 
> "org.apache.flink.runtime.rpc.messages.LocalFencedMessage".
